    Error message with no data - MBTrading

    Hi,

    When I try to load a chart when connected to MBTrading I get an error message "Error Client Side Recv" and no data is loaded. I have tried it with as little as pulling 10 days back of data with the same results. I am using 7.0.1000.7 and MbtDesktop.11.8.0.38

                            #14
                            program,

                            Due to a recent changes made to the MB Trading API, the amount of historical data available to download at one time has been restricted to approximately 1 day (this varies from instrument to instrument) worth of historical tick data. Once this limit has been met, the reported error will be received.

                            Currently NinjaTrader and MB Trading are working together to address this limitation in order to better serve our customers. Unfortunately, I cannot offer a timeframe of when this will be implemented, but we are working toward a solution.

                            In the meantime, you may right click each chart and select reload historical data to fill in your charts incrementally, until no further error messages are received.
